Mapping Your Future outlines narrower mission, ends two large online services and highlights state partnerships
Summary
Mapping Your Future, a college-access nonprofit, told the FAAC it has restructured to focus on college access, communications and training, has ended its online counseling and document‑upload services due to cost and security, and is running statewide projects in South Dakota and a mandated private‑loan counseling platform for Virginia.
Catherine Mueller, presenter for Mapping Your Future, told the Financial Aid Advisory Committee the nonprofit has refocused its work and services to better match its core mission.
The Washington‑based nonprofit “continues to be a college access organization,” Mueller said, adding the group’s mission “is to help students succeed” by providing college, career, financial aid and financial‑literacy information. She said Mapping Your Future has narrowed its priorities to three areas: college access, communication services and education and training.
